    Common Social Media Marketing Mistakes That You Need to Avoid

    Social media marketing can be a great way to connect with customers and promote your business, but if it’s not done correctly, you can end up wasting time and money. In this article, we will discuss some of the most common social media marketing mistakes and how to avoid them.

    Not Knowing Your Target Audience

    One of the most common social media marketing mistakes is not knowing your target audience. It’s important to know who you’re trying to reach with your content so that you can create content that appeals to them. The professional freelance marketing consultant from SociaSheffield.co.uk notes that without knowing your target audience, you could end up creating content that no one cares about, which is a waste of time. For example, if you’re selling products for parents, you wouldn’t want to create content that’s aimed at teenagers. 

    Not Having a Plan or Strategy

    Another common mistake is not having a plan or strategy in place before starting your social media marketing campaign. It’s important to know what your goals are and how you’re going to achieve them. Otherwise, you’ll likely end up wasting money on a campaign that doesn’t produce results. It’s important to research the different social media platforms and decide which ones are most likely to reach your target audience. Once you’ve done that, you can create a content calendar and start creating engaging content.

    Not Posting Consistently

    If you’re not posting content regularly, you’re not going to see results from your social media marketing efforts. Consistency is key when it comes to social media, and if you’re not posting on a regular basis, you’re likely to be forgotten. It’s important to create a schedule and stick to it so that your audience knows when to expect new content from you. Try posting at least once a day, but more often is better.

    Not Interacting With Your Audience

    Another mistake that businesses make is not interacting with their audience. Social media is all about engagement, and if you’re not interacting with your followers, you’re missing out on a great opportunity to build relationships. When people comment on your posts or ask questions, take the time to respond. Showing that you’re responsive and engaging with your audience will help to build trust and loyalty.

    Not Measuring Results

    Finally, one of the most common social media marketing mistakes is not measuring results. It’s important to track your progress so that you can see what’s working and what isn’t. Without data, you won’t be able to improve your results. There are a number of different metrics you can track, such as reach, engagement, and website traffic. Use the data you collect to adjust your strategy and improve your results.

    Avoiding these common social media marketing mistakes will help you to get the most out of your campaigns and see better results. By knowing your target audience, having a plan in place, being consistent with your content, and measuring your results, you can create a successful social media marketing strategy.
